Now I am facing another issue trying to use an optical mouse plugged to USB_OTG port :
- The iMX6 being switched of, I plug in the USB mouse to the port, I power on the system, after several USB identification tries (error -71 message displayed at each identification try) the mouse is finally recognised and functional,
- If I unplug the mouse the system says that the USB peripheral has been removed, but if plug it in again, nothing happens (the mouse led blinks ~1s and then is off), no message regarding usb is prompt
- Now, if I power on the iMX6 without any usb peripheral plugged and I plug it in only when the system has finished booting, I come back to the previous situation where nothing happens 1s blink, nothing prompt)
- I probed the D+ D- signals with a scope. In the 1st case where the mouse is recognised when plugged before the iMX6 is powered on, I see the USB waveform but with weired voltage level. The USB standard says D+ and D- should be VH>2.8V and VL<0.3V. In my case VH takes 3 different levels : 2.7V 2.3V and 2V.
Do you have any idea of what happens (I tested the Linux which is on a SD card on a on the shelf (Variscite with same pinout as my custom board) demo kit and the USB works fine) ?
I was wondering if it is possible to configure the USB_OTG_DP & DN pads (slew rate, pull-up pull-down …)?
